Agency Jellyfish Entertainment released Kangmin’s first solo single trailer at midnight on the 10th via its official social channels. The clip, titled "KAN IN 1st Single Album [Free Falling] Trailer: I'm free falling," confirmed the album’s March 26 release date.
The trailer opens with the sound of rain and a close-up of Kangmin with soaked hair. He looks downward and blinks, creating a contemplative, solemn mood. The short clip ends by revealing the title Free Falling and the March 26 release date, drawing attention from fans. Despite its tight focus on his face, the teaser conveys a fresh, pure aura and has heightened anticipation for his solo debut.
The title Free Falling invites speculation about its meaning, and fans are eager to see what music and message Kangmin — who honed his stagecraft through years of group activity — will present on this album.
In January, Kangmin further established himself as a solo artist with successful fan meetings across major Asian cities, including Seoul, Hong Kong, Osaka, Yokohama and Taipei. On the 27th, he also expanded into acting, appearing as Kim I-on in the KITS premium short-form drama Jump Boy LIVE. Observers are watching closely as Kangmin pursues these varied projects ahead of his solo release.
Meanwhile, Kangmin’s first solo single album Free Falling is set to arrive on music platforms at 6 p.m. on March 26, with promotional content to be released sequentially.
